Abstract

PURPOSE:To provide sufficiently excellent movement performance during tagging of a boat to be tagged. CONSTITUTION:A boat bottom part is of a catamaran ship type and a deck 2 for embarkation is formed throughout a range of from the vicinity of the central part of a ship hull to a rear part. A handrail 3 gripped by a rider in a standing-upright posture is formed to the periphery of the deck 2 for embarkation. A coupling part 5 used when a boat is tagged is mounted on a bow part and the coupling means 5 is formed such that relative rolling and a direction change between a tagging boat 100 and a boat 10 to be tagged are practicable and a distance therebetween is invariable.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the Invention The present invention relates to a towed ship that is towed by a towed ship to perform various operations.

2. Description of the Related Art Conventionally, there is known a towed ship that is not equipped with a propulsion device and that travels on water by being towed by a towed ship. The towed ship is towed by being connected to the towed ship by an appropriate rope.

In the above structure, the rope is loosened due to the speed difference between the towed ship and the towed ship during traveling, and the relative position of the two ships (distance between the two ships).
Will change. Therefore, during towing, sudden turning and sudden deceleration are limited, the degree of freedom of driving such as acceleration / deceleration and turning is also extremely limited, and the exercise performance is significantly reduced. In order to eliminate such inconvenience, it is conceivable to connect the two ships with a rigid connecting means, but in this case, the two ships will move integrally, so that the towing of the towing ship, etc. Movement will also be constrained, which will also significantly reduce motor performance. Further, the towed ship itself has a problem in that it is difficult to exhibit its kinetic performance satisfactorily because it is restricted by the movement of the towed ship.

In the above structure, when turning, a person standing on the boarding deck tilts the towed ship while grasping the handrails around it, so that only one side of the buoyancy body is flooded. As a result, the substantial ship width is greatly reduced, and thereby the ship can be easily tilted in the ship width direction, and the attitude of the boat can be smoothly changed in accordance with the movement of the towing ship. Moreover, since the bottom of the towed ship has a catamaran-shaped boat with lateral stability, the boat can be tilted greatly without overturning, and a large change in attitude of the towed ship can be stably performed according to the movement of the towed ship. 1 to 3, the towed ship 10 is an FRP.
The hull member 11 and the deck member 12, which are integrally molded products, are joined to each other at their peripheral portions, and the bottom of the ship is formed into a catamaran ship type. That is, as shown in FIG. 3, buoyant body portions 17 are formed symmetrically to each other on the left and right sides and extend in the lengthwise direction, and recesses 18 are formed between them.
Further, a boarding deck 2 is formed from the vicinity of the center of the hull to the rear part, and the boarding deck 2 is formed with bulwarks 13 on both sides, the rear part is opened, and the boarding deck 2 is flat in the front area A. The region B on the rear side is inclined rearward and upward, and the region C on the rear side is formed as a flat surface. A storage case 4 is formed on the front side of the boarding deck 2, and a cover 40 that can be opened and closed by a person 19 on the boarding deck 2 is attached to the upper side of the storage case 4. A rising wall 21 which is a rear wall of the storage case 4 forms a front wall of the boarding deck 2, and a cushion 22 is attached to the rising wall 21. As shown in FIG. It is used as a reliance.

Around the boarding deck 2, there is formed a handrail 3 which is gripped in a standing posture, and the handrail 3 is formed in an arc shape over the front side and both side portions of the boarding deck 2. The stern side of the boarding deck 2 is open, and a projecting portion 20 projecting upward is formed near the rear end of the boarding deck 2 so that a person 19 in a standing posture can support his / her feet, as shown in FIG. ing. Further, the outboard motor 6 is attached to the transom 15 at the central portion on the rear side as shown in FIG.

Further, a towed connecting means 5 is provided on the hull member 11 at the end of the bow, and the connecting means 5 is made of metal and has a rigid structure and is formed as shown in FIGS. 5 and 6. There is. That is, an A-shaped frame is formed by the pair of main members 51 and the connecting member 52 connecting them, and the tubular member 53 is provided on the top thereof. This tubular member 53
The intermediate member 54 rotatably passes through the through hole 530 of
A projecting shaft 55 projecting laterally is integrally formed with the intermediate member 54. The protruding shaft 55 is used for the towing ship 1
The locking member 56 mounted by the mounting bolt 101 so as to be located at the center of the stern of the ship 00 in the ship width direction is rotatably penetrated and is prevented from coming off by the nut 550. A pair of abutting plates 57 are attached to the bow end deck member 11 of the towed ship 10 by mounting bolts 110. A projecting member 58 is provided on the abutting plate 57, and the tip end portion of the projecting member 58 is the main member. 51 and pin 510 are connected.

In the above structure, when the towed ship 10 is towed, the towed ship 10 is connected to the towed ship 100 by the connecting means 5 as shown in FIG. 4, and the person 19 stands on the boarding deck 2 in a standing posture. Grab the slide 3 and ride. Towed ship 1 in this state
When 00 is driven, propulsive force is generated by ejecting water from the water injection port 103 of the propulsion unit of the towing vessel 100,
The towed ship 10 is towed while towing. Water jet 103
The water ejected from the water is sent rearward through the recess 18 at the bottom of the towed ship 10, so that the jetted water hits the towed ship 10 and the propulsion efficiency is reduced.

When turning, the towed ship 10 can be easily tilted largely while the person 19 holds the handrail 3. That is, when the towed ship 10 is tilted, as shown in FIG. 3, the water line 90 when going straight becomes the water line 91 when tilted, and in this state, only the buoyancy body portion 17 on one side is flooded. The actual ship width is greatly reduced, making it very easy to tilt in the ship width direction,
Therefore, it is possible to enjoy the exercise that changes the degree of inclination.

Further, in the towed state, the connecting means 5 is constructed so that the towed ship 100 and the towed ship 10 can roll and change their relative directions, and the distance between them does not change. That is, as shown in FIGS. 5 and 6, since the connecting means 5 is made of a rigid member as a whole, it cannot be compressed and deformed in the length direction, and the projecting shaft 55 does not move with respect to the locking member 56. Since the towed ship 100 and the towed ship 10 can rotate about the axis of the projecting shaft 55, relative rolling of the towed ship 100 and the towed ship 10 is possible. Since the main member 51 is rotatable with respect to the intermediate member 54 within the plane of FIG. 6, the towed vessel 100 and the towed vessel 10 can change their relative directions. . Therefore, in normal towing conditions,
The towed ship 10 travels while performing relative rolling and relative direction change with respect to the towed ship 100, and there is no risk of collision between the two ships due to the speed difference, so acceleration and deceleration operation is not possible. You can do it freely.

Further, since the storage case 4 is formed in a dead space portion of the towed ship 10, the space can be effectively used, and the storage case 4 should accommodate small articles for the person 19. . Further, as shown in FIG. 1, it is also possible to attach the outboard motor 6 to the transom 15 at the stern of the towed ship 10 and allow the towed ship 10 to travel by itself.
